There are 5 six-letter words beginning with VOR| VORAGO | • vorago n. (Now rare) abyss, chasm, gulf. • VORAGO n. (Latin) a gulf. | | VORANT | • vorant adj. (Heraldry, of an animal) devouring something. • VORANT adj. devouring. | | VORPAL | • vorpal adj. Sharp or deadly. • vorpal adj. (Role-playing games, of a blade) Having a special power making decapitation likely. • VORPAL adj. a nonsense word coined by Lewis Carroll to describe a sword. | | VORRED | • VOR v. (Shakespeare) to warn. | | VORTEX | • vortex n. A whirlwind, whirlpool, or similarly moving matter in the form of a spiral or column. • vortex n. (Figuratively) Anything that involves constant violent or chaotic activity around some centre. • vortex n. (Figuratively) Anything that inevitably draws surrounding things into its current. |
